Taylor Swift

Taylor Alison Swift is an American singer-songwriter. She is known for narrative songs about her personal life, which have received widespread media coverage. At age 14, Swift became the youngest artist signed by the Sony/ATV Music publishing house and, at 15, she signed her first record deal.

Her 2006 eponymous debut album was the longest-charting album of the 2000s in the US. Its third single, "Our Song", made her the youngest person to single-handedly write and perform a number-one song on the Billboard Hot Country Songs chart. Swift's second album, Fearless, was released in 2008.

Buoyed by the pop crossover success of the singles "Love Story" and "You Belong with Me", it became the US' best-selling album of 2009 and was certified diamond in the US. The album won four Grammy Awards, and Swift became the youngest Album of the Year winner.

Ukrainian child denied shelter in Scotland but pet guinea pigs allowed in

A 15-year-old Ukrainian refugee is being denied a visa to come to Scotland – but government officials are allowing her pet guinea pigs in.

Nataliia Zavhorodnia could be forced back to the warzone alone next month if the Home Office doesn’t approve her entry into the UK, where she’s been matched with a couple in Hamilton.

She fled the horrors of the Russian invasion of her homeland along with her aunt Millena Kornieieva – whose visa has been approved.

And in a bizarre twist of government red tape, officials from the Department of Food and Rural Affairs (DEFRA) have given her guinea pigs Melon and Julienne the right to come to Scotland, while Nataliia’s case hangs in limbo.
